The Mission:

Following the success of our investment activity to date we are excited to be expanding the Fund and are looking for an exceptional Investment Director to help shape, lead and implement best practices. The ID will be responsible for owning the investment strategy and executing it through deal origination, investing, due diligence, portfolio management and fund operations.

As an Investment Director you will report into the Flight Group Managing Director and Flight Group Board. You will work across both our internal venture fund and our external fund and your remit will cover the investment lifecycle, driving a strong deal pipeline that aligns to our core mission, delivering high financial returns, and ensure investment function runs smoothly and upholds our values and reputation

The Outcomes:

  • Lead investment team from inception, identify pre-filtered relevant investment opportunities from own and group network to close new deals.
  • Building out Flight Funds network of relationships with relevant industry stakeholders including: entrepreneurs, venture funds, corporate financiers, journalists, corporations, family offices, business angels, non-executive directors, industry executives, advisors
  • Oversee deep-dive research into key investment/ emerging tech themes
  • Championing selected deals and investments recommendations to the Board
  • Track performance of deal portfolio and prepare reports for Board and external investors
  • Own financial deal structuring and legal negotiations. Liaise with financial institutions e.g. banks, debt lenders, investors and support legal process
  • Run team and oversee / improve all investment systems processes and run due diligence on new deals
  • Fundraising - Supporting fundraising efforts as required. Supporting wider portfolio company capital raises, IPOs and M&A processes
  • Acting contact for management teams across our portfolio companies; selectively taking board observer roles
  • Investor Relations - Supporting the collation of information, analysis including valuations, and outputting of quarterly/ annual reports relating to our venture and growth funds
  • Thought Leadership - Contributing to Flight Fund’s thought leadership by supporting development of published research, market commentary and similar. Attending/ speaking at relevant industry events
  • Inspire - management responsibilities for Investment Interns, Analyst and Associates

The Competencies:

  • Deep experience in different investment structures and financial engineering
  • Track record of running a successful PE/VC portfolio ideally across one or more of the following sector; nutrition, sustainability, health tech, renewable energy, consumer products
  • Empathy and understanding to efficiently and effectively manage junior team members.
  • Great communications skills, including the ability to succinctly summarise your thoughts and analysis in writing, and prepare presentations/ investment memos.
  • First experience of independently sourcing deals, doing due diligence, deal process management and/ or first experience working with early/ late stage start-ups.
  • Proficient in financial modelling, project management, and data and reporting.
  • Demonstrated leadership abilities with skills in strategic thinking, problem-solving, and decision-making.
  • Strong regulatory, governance, and compliance knowledge, with experience in managing complex operations across various geographical locations.
